Generalise SwaggerUI plug config supplementing for Phoenix app#547
Open
ycherniavskyi wants to merge 5 commits intoopen-api-spex:masterfrom
Open
Generalise SwaggerUI plug config supplementing for Phoenix app#547ycherniavskyi wants to merge 5 commits intoopen-api-spex:masterfrom
ycherniavskyi wants to merge 5 commits intoopen-api-spex:masterfrom
Conversation
Contributor
Author
|
It appears there's a problem with the CI checks. This issue seems to be associated with the runtime of the Endpoint and its corresponding configuration. Investigating... |
Contributor
Author
|
@zorbash, apologies for reaching out directly, but I noticed you managed the last release of this project. Could you assist with reviewing this PR, or direct me to the appropriate person to contact? If this PR needs further updates, expansions, or adjustments to the code, tests, or documentation, please let me know, and I'll make the necessary changes. |
zorbash
reviewed
Aug 17, 2023
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
Resolve #546.
The previous implementation of the SwaggerUI plug's configuration supplementing function for the Phoenix app was limited. It only applied to
oauth2_redirect_urland joined thepathonly with the Endpoint URL. This approach was inaccurate if apathwas already present in the Endpoint URL configuration.This PR enhances the configuration supplementing functionality. It introduces the ability to join desired paths with
:endpoint_urland:endpoint_path. This flexibility is provided for all configuration values that adhere to the respective structure.